DETROIT, Mich. – Sophomore
Hillary Pattenden of the top-ranked Mercyhurst College women's hockey team has been named College Hockey America Defensive Player of the Week for the third time this season, league officials announced on Monday.
Pattenden, a goaltender from Surrey, B.C., led the Lakers in a two-game sweep of conference rival Syracuse this past weekend at the Tennity Ice Pavilion. She turned aside 20 shots and allowed one power-play goal on nine chances in Friday's 8-1 victory. The next day Pattenden made 15 saves and held Syracuse to a 1-for-6 clip with the extra man as the Lakers won 4-3.
Pattenden and the Lakers return to action this weekend with a series against Niagara on Friday, Jan. 29 at 7 p.m. and Saturday, Jan. 30 at 2 p.m. at the Mercyhurst Ice Center.
